How to Know If You’re a Narcissistic

Are you constantly seeking admiration and validation from others? Do you feel entitled to special treatment and have an inflated sense of self-importance? If these questions resonate with you, it might be worth exploring the possibility that you could be a narcissist. Narcissism is a personality disorder characterized by an excessive need for admiration, lack of empathy, and an inflated sense of self-importance. In this article, we will discuss the signs and symptoms of narcissism, and how to determine if you might be struggling with this condition.

1. Inflated Sense of Self-Importance

One of the primary characteristics of narcissism is an inflated sense of self-importance. Narcissists often believe they are superior to others and have a grandiose view of themselves. They may exaggerate their achievements, talents, or skills, and expect recognition and admiration from others. Signs of an inflated sense of self-importance include:

– Frequently boasting about their accomplishments
– Believing they are special and unique
– Expecting others to cater to their needs and desires
– Taking credit for others’ ideas or work

2. Lack of Empathy

Narcissists often struggle with empathy, which is the ability to understand and share the feelings of others. They may be insensitive to the needs and feelings of those around them, and may even belittle or exploit others for their own gain. Signs of a lack of empathy include:

– Disregarding the feelings and opinions of others
– Not taking responsibility for their actions
– Blaming others for their own mistakes or problems
– Lacking an understanding of others’ perspectives

3. Need for Admiration

Narcissists have a strong need for admiration and validation from others. They may become angry or hurt when they don’t receive the attention they desire. Signs of a need for admiration include:

– Seeking constant attention and admiration
– Becoming envious of others’ achievements
– Criticizing others to boost their own self-esteem
– Having a sense of entitlement to special treatment

4. Difficulty Handling Criticism

Narcissists often have a fragile ego and may react negatively to criticism. They may become defensive, hostile, or withdraw when confronted with their flaws or shortcomings. Signs of difficulty handling criticism include:

– Reacting with anger or rage when criticized
– Blaming others for their own failures
– Denying or rationalizing their mistakes
– Having a sense of superiority over others

5. Relationship Patterns

Narcissists may have strained relationships due to their self-centered behavior. They may exploit, manipulate, or abuse others to meet their own needs. Signs of relationship problems include:

– Taking advantage of others for personal gain
– Being overly controlling or possessive in relationships
– Having a history of broken relationships
– Lacking genuine concern for the well-being of others

Conclusion

If you recognize yourself in these signs and symptoms, it’s important to seek help from a mental health professional. Narcissism can be a challenging condition to overcome, but with proper treatment and support, it is possible to develop healthier relationships and improve your overall well-being. Remember, self-awareness is the first step towards change.
